The New York State Society of Anesthesiologists supports an active public affairs program designed to educate the public about anesthesia and the role of the anesthesiologist. The Society compiles an annual Speakers Bureau List of more than 30 members, who have expertise in specific disciplines of anesthesia practice. The list is distributed to the local and national media.

In addition, the Society uses annual events such as Doctors Day in March to promote public education about anesthesiology through stories and reports in television, radio and print.

The NYSSA exhibit at the New York State Fair in Syracuse plays an important role in the Society's public education and outreach efforts. Each year, the Society develops a theme based on current medical topics and recruits the more than 60 volunteer physicians necessary to staff the 12 days of the Fair. During the Fair, several hundred thousand adults and children visit the NYSSA exhibit to talk informally with anesthesiologists about their concerns regarding anesthesia and surgery.

For Anesthesia Professionals, the NYSSA's annual PostGraduate Assembly (PGA) in Anesthesiology is recognized as one of the most prestigious clinical meetings in anesthesiology in the world. The PostGraduate Assembly offers over 130 presentations including panels, case discussions, workshops, miniworkshops, problem-based learning discussions, and focus sessions. Attendance exceeds 6,000 representing more than 70 nations.

Anesthesiologists attend the PostGraduate Assembly to present and to learn the latest technological and pharmacological advances on display with the more than 130 commercial/industry exhibitors and over 125 scientific and poster exhibitors. The PGA provides opportunities to meet one-on-one with distinguished authors and innovators in the field and participate in hands-on and interactive learning sessions.
